Regularly check the WebcamXP software interface for active connection logs. The built-in dashboard displays the IP addresses of clients currently viewing your streams. If you notice unfamiliar IP addresses or repeated failed login attempts, change your passwords immediately and consider changing your external listening port to a non-standard number.
